Are there any disadvantages of using multiratio CT's for substation protection? The possibility of selecting different ratios adds ofcourse flexibiliy, but is there a negative side? Any protections that do not work well with multiratio (high impedance?)?






RE: Multiratio CT disadvantages?
The CT's accuracy will always be worse at the lower tapped values.

Most of the time, the lower ratios are used to match up to other CTs for differential protection. Of course, most of the 'C' ratings for modern substation applications are over-kill for newer electronic relays, which bails many a protection engineer out of mis-applications.
Advice to users from a vendor of IT's, always specify that your multi-ratio CT windings are equally distributed.
You would be surprised at how many people think you can apply the full-winding performance to any tap arrangement and get the same performance. Some even try to use them for revenue meterings.

Many times they are specified because it seems to provide much greater flexibility and adapatbility. This is often done so the local analog ammeter will read up in a reasonable part of the scale for each feeder.
But there's definitely a price to pay for this flexibility.
